Luka <l...@geluti.org> changed: What |Removed |Added ---------------------------------------------------------------------------- CC| |l...@geluti.org --- Comment #44 from Luka <l...@geluti.org> --- I have exactly the same issue on my SSD: Samsung Electronics Co Ltd NVMe SSD Controller SM961/PM961 The issue happened with the 12.0-CURRENT installation media, and also with the system installed. I am able to solve this issue with kern.smp.disabled=1, so I can boot; however it also disable the MultiProcessor feature (and I end up with a single core).
